FC Köln ended a nine-game winless run with a vital 3-1 victory over Werder Bremen in a Bundesliga relegation showdown on Sunday. The game turned on a pivotal moment when Bremen captain Marco Friedl was sent off in the 24th minute for a last-man foul, forcing the visitors to dig in with ten men for the remainder of the match. Said El Mala had already put the hosts ahead from the penalty spot in the 11th minute after Jakub Kamiński was fouled. Ragnar Ache doubled the lead in the 65th minute following a corner — Özkacar having first struck the post — before Romano Schmid pulled one back with a VAR-awarded penalty in the 75th minute, converting after the review confirmed Ache had fouled Olivier Deman. Isak Jóhannesson ended any hope of a comeback with a cool finish deep in stoppage time. The win — Köln's first under interim coach René Wagner — lifts them to 13th place, five points above the relegation play-off zone. Werder Bremen slide to 15th after a second successive defeat, uncomfortably close to the drop with five rounds to play.
